                                             I Time % and I:E Ratio. Some ventilators (e.g., Hamilton Veolar) permit the I:E ratio
                                             to be preset, usually by setting an I time % (percent inspiratory time). In these
                                             ventilators, the flow rate is automatically adjusted by the ventilator to maintain a
                                             constant I:E ratio regardless of changes in tidal volume or frequency.
                                               The I time % and I:E ratio equivalent are listed in Table 8-12. For other I:E ratios
                                             not listed in the table, they may be calculated by following Example 3:

                                             Flow Pattern


                                             Most modern ventilators offer different inspiratory flow patterns. Although there
                                             are subtle variations, the principal flow patterns are (1) square (constant) flow pat-
                                             tern, (2) accelerating (ascending) flow pattern, (3) decelerating (descending) flow
                                             pattern, and (4) sine wave flow pattern. The waveforms for each of these flow pat-
                                             terns are shown in Figure 8-1.
